Allens West is a modest station equipped with essential facilities aimed at ensuring a smooth transit experience. Though it does not have a ticket office or staffed help, ticket machines are available for purchasing and collecting train tickets. Smartcard holders are in luck, as issuance is possible here, although there's no validator present. The station is dedicated to passenger safety and convenience—with CCTV monitoring and an induction loop available for those with hearing impairments.
Accessibility wise, the station supports step-free access making it a Category B station, thus ensuring ease of movement for wheelchair users. Assistance for passengers with mobility needs can be sought directly on the platform. There are no public restrooms or refreshment facilities, so it's best to prepare ahead if embarking on a long journey.
The station is conveniently linked to various modes of transport. Visitors will find a rail replacement service operating adjacent to the level crossing. For those needing a taxi, bookings can be made easily via a handy online service, offering connectivity to the surrounding areas. Unfortunately, bicycle hire is not available directly at the station, but secured storage for personal bicycles is provided.

Windermere Station offers a range of amenities to make your travel as easy and comfortable as possible. The station's ticket office is open Monday from 06:40 to 20:45, and Sunday from 11:10 to 20:40, ensuring you have time to plan your journey or purchase tickets. For your convenience, ticket machines are also available for collecting tickets bought online, and they are accessible to all passengers, including those with disabilities.
For assistance, staff are present during the ticket office's open hours, and help points are available for customer inquiries. Passenger Assist is on hand for travelers requiring additional support, and step-free access is a welcome feature throughout the station. Although there are no waiting rooms, there’s ample seating provided for your comfort. Toilets, including accessible facilities and baby changing areas, are also available during ticket office hours.
Windermere Station prides itself on offering seamless onward travel. If your train journey requires a bus or taxi, you’ll find these transport links conveniently located outside the station. The taxi rank guarantees a quick transition to your next destination, while buses are coordinated to align smoothly with train schedules, ensuring your journey continues uninterrupted.
If you're more inclined towards pedal power, consider hiring a bicycle from Country Lanes Cycle Centre, conveniently situated next to the station. They offer various bicycles suitable for the entire family and even provide organized tours for eager explorers. For those interested in an electronic ride, the Electric Bicycle Network offers great discounts for train passengers.
